Ingredients

  • 1 cup warm milk (110°F)
  • 2 1/4 tsp active dry yeast
  • 1/4 cup granulated sugar
  • 1/4 cup unsalted butter, melted
  • 1 large egg
  • 3 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1/2 tsp salt
  • 1/4 cup brown sugar, packed
  • 2 tsp cinnamon
  • 1/4 cup unsalted butter, softened (for filling)
  • 1 cup powdered sugar (for frosting)
  • 2-3 tbsp milk (for frosting)
  • 1/2 tsp vanilla extract (for frosting)

Prep Time, Cook Time, Total Time, Yield

Prep Time: 15 minutes

Cook Time: 25 minutes

Total Time: 1 hour 10 minutes

Yield: 12 cinnamon rolls

Directions and Instructions

  1. In a small bowl, combine the warm milk and active dry yeast, letting it sit for about 5 minutes until it becomes foamy. This step is crucial as it activates the yeast.
  2. In a large mixing bowl, whisk together the melted butter and granulated sugar until well combined, then add the egg and continue mixing.
  3. Pour the foamy yeast mixture into the butter mixture, stirring until everything is beautifully blended.
  4. Gradually add the all-purpose flour and salt, mixing until a soft dough begins to take shape.
  5. Turn the dough out onto a floured surface and knead it for about 5 minutes until it is smooth and elastic.
  6. Place the dough into a greased bowl, cover it with a clean towel, and let it rise in a warm place for 30-45 minutes, or until it has doubled in size.
  7. Once the dough has risen, pre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) to get it nice and hot.
  8. Roll the dough out on a floured surface into a rectangle about 1/4 inch thick, creating a beautiful base for your rolls.
  9. Spread the softened butter evenly over the surface of the dough, then sprinkle the packed brown sugar and cinnamon on top, allowing the sweet aroma to fill the air.
  10. Carefully roll the dough tightly into a log and cut it into 12 equal pieces, revealing the delightful swirl inside.
  11. Arrange the rolls in a greased baking dish, cover them, and let them rise for another 20 minutes, allowing them to puff up even more.
  12. Bake the rolls in the preheated oven for 20-25 minutes, or until they are gloriously golden brown and irresistible.
  13. While the rolls are baking, prepare the frosting by mixing the powdered sugar, 2-3 tablespoons of milk, and vanilla extract until smooth and creamy.
  14. As soon as the rolls come out of the oven, drizzle the delicious frosting over them while they’re still warm, allowing it to melt into all the nooks and crannies.

Notes or Tips

For an extra touch of flavor, consider adding nuts or raisins to the filling. If you prefer a richer frosting, cream cheese can be a delightful alternative to the powdered sugar glaze. To store leftover rolls, keep them in an airtight container at room temperature; they’ll stay fresh for a couple of days (if they last that long!).

Cooking Techniques

Don’t be intimidated by yeast! Ensuring your milk is warm but not too hot is key to activating the yeast properly. Kneading the dough helps develop gluten, which gives the rolls their fabulous texture. When rising, find a cozy spot for the dough; an oven with the light on or a sunny kitchen works wonders.

FAQ

Can I make the dough ahead of time? Yes! You can prepare the dough the night before, let it rise, then punch it down and refrigerate. Just allow it to come to room temperature before rolling out.

What if I don’t have active dry yeast? If you have instant yeast, you can use that directly without blooming it in warm milk. Just add it to your dry ingredients.
